Decided to get out of town and go visit my dad at the scout camp he helps run in the greater Skidway lake area. Considering the camp is right on the rifle... i couldn't help it.
C/R fished a stretch of the rifle, and found some really nice holes. It was fish on with an average of one for every five casts. The bows were small and hungry, the average being about 9 inches. im pleased to report that ALL trout caught had been native and not stockers. Bigger trout were picking off the top, but elusive to my crawlers on a #4 baitholder with barbs removed.
